It seems like both Manchester City and Tottenham Hotspur had always prepared to make statement signings in the summer transfer window. While both clubs have brought in fresh faces, in Rayan Cherki and Mohammed Kudus in particular, Pep Guardiola and Thomas Frank have made arguably two of the most exciting signings in the Premier League. Spurs are interested in signing Morgan Gibbs-White as well, who was also targeted by Manchester City. However, Manchester City opted not to sign Gibbs-White as their plan was not to splash a hefty fee of £70 million on one midfielder and instead, rebuild their side…
